Stradivarius debuts in the US and Australia with Asos partnership

Stradivarius has partnered with Asos to expand its online presence and launch in the US and Australia for the first time.

The partnership will see Stradivarius launch on Asos in Italy, France, Germany and the UK, where it has already an established presence.

Stradivarius is not the first Inditex brand to become available on Asos. Bershka, Pull&Bear and Oysho are all currently stocked on the British online marketplace.

Stradivarius will launch with the Autumn Winter collection, and said the partnership is a long-term commitment that will help boost its online business.

With a presence in more than 65 countries, Stradivarius has over one thousand stores worldwide, as well as an e-commerce site that operates in 32 markets.

Asos is a leading online marketplace selling fashion and beauty to 20-somethings. Based in the UK, the site sells more than 85,000 branded and own brand products through localised mobile and web experiences, delivering from fulfilment centres in the UK, US, Europe and China to almost every country in the world.

The company has eight local language sites for the UK, USA, France, Germany, Spain, Italy, Australia and Russia. Its website was visited by 146 million people in June 2017, and had 15 million active users by 30 June.
